C# Класс N2.Definitions.TemplateAggregator

Наследование: ITemplateAggregator, IAutoStart
Показать файл Открыть проект

Открытые методы

Метод Описание
GetTemplate ( ContentItem item ) : N2.Definitions.TemplateDefinition
GetTemplate ( Type contentType, string templateKey ) : N2.Definitions.TemplateDefinition
GetTemplates ( Type contentType ) : IEnumerable
Start ( ) : void
Stop ( ) : void
TemplateAggregator ( IDefinitionManager definitions, ITemplateProvider templateProviders ) : N2.Engine

Приватные методы

Метод Описание
definitions_DefinitionResolving ( object sender, DefinitionEventArgs e ) : void

Описание методов

GetTemplate() публичный Метод

public GetTemplate ( ContentItem item ) : N2.Definitions.TemplateDefinition
item ContentItem
Результат N2.Definitions.TemplateDefinition

GetTemplate() публичный Метод

public GetTemplate ( Type contentType, string templateKey ) : N2.Definitions.TemplateDefinition
contentType System.Type
templateKey string
Результат N2.Definitions.TemplateDefinition

GetTemplates() публичный Метод

public GetTemplates ( Type contentType ) : IEnumerable
contentType System.Type
Результат IEnumerable

Start() публичный Метод

public Start ( ) : void
Результат void

Stop() публичный Метод

public Stop ( ) : void
Результат void

TemplateAggregator() публичный Метод

public TemplateAggregator ( IDefinitionManager definitions, ITemplateProvider templateProviders ) : N2.Engine
definitions IDefinitionManager
templateProviders ITemplateProvider
Результат N2.Engine